Icon2 95 accord road noise

sounds like thing is riding on mud tires

that being said, replaced the tires and had them balanced
hub bearings good
replaced the inner tie rod that was bad and had an alignment
still sounds like super swampers on it

starts doing it at 35 mph

my yokohama tires inflate to 50 psi via the sidewall.

standard touring, grand touring, high performance all-season, high performance summer . u see where im going. there are many different kinds of tires all are different.

start by inflating to what it shows on the sidewall then push on a corner of ur car up and down a few time and see how long it takes to return to normal. that is a easy suspension test. very bouncy=worn out suspension.

more than likely its the air pressure touring tires are made for luxury vehicles. under inflated tires sound like "wammmmmp wammmmp wammmmmp" because ur riding on the sidewall
